Comment (by nbruin):
For a non-finite group we'd end up doing something like this:
{{{
FpElementNFFunction=libgap.function_factory("FpElementNFFunction")
UnderlyingElement=libgap.function_factory("UnderlyingElement")
}}}
{{{
sage: Q=G.quotient([a*b])
sage: f=FpElementNFFunction(ElementsFamily(FamilyObj(Q.gap())))
sage: newhash=lambda q: hash(f(UnderlyingElement(q.gap())))
sage: L=[Q.0^i*Q.1^j*Q.0^k for i in range(-2,2) for j in range(-2,2) for k
in range(-2,2)]
sage: collections.Counter((u==v,newhash(u)==newhash(v) ) for u in L for v
in L)
Counter({(False, False): 3516, (True, True): 580})
}}}
